Miniature Tree Fern

Blechnum fraseri

Miniature Tree Fern / Maukurangi

ABOUT:
The name Blechnum comes from a Greek term for fern, and fraseri commemorates Scottish botanist Charles Fraser.

IDENTIFY:     
1m x 5m, colony-forming. Like a tree fern, but with trunks no greater than 1 inch. Fronds are glossy, and hairless above and below. Leaflets run almost to the base of the stems like little green wings.

USE:
Great for a lush native feel in cool shaded areas. Well suited to a planted office foyer where air-conditioning keeps temperatures down.

PLANT:
Suits clay sites with shade or dappled light. Prefers cool. Can spread rapidly, but hard to establish.
